Where does “ánkos” come from?

ánkos (Proto-Hellenic) comes from Proto-Indo-European h₂énkos, from Proto-Indo-European -os — Creates action nouns or result nouns from verbs;...

ánkos (Proto-Hellenic): curve, bend

Definitions

  1. curve, bend
